An Oven Microwave Built In Combo Saves Counter Space and Makes Cooking Easier

cookology-im20lss-integrated-microwave-800w-built-in-microwave-60cm-20l-8-auto-cooking-presets-child-lock-stainless-steel-4934-small.jpgIf counter space is at the limit in your kitchen, think about an oven-microwave combo to save space. The best models offer generous oven capacity plus versatile microwave capabilities.

They use microwave radiation to cook food by causing water molecules to vibrate quickly. Some cooks also use hot air convection to roast and cooking.

Space Savings

Remodeling your kitchen is a great method to add functionality without requiring more area. A microwave oven combo that incorporates a microwave and an oven can be added to increase the versatility of the appliance. These units can be used as microwaves to heat food quickly, but they can also roast, bake, and cook food. They typically offer a greater range of cooking options than stand-alone microwaves or stand-alone ovens, and they offer greater convenience for busy homeowners.

Microwave combo ovens can be set up in a variety of ways, according to your needs and your budget. Built-in models are constructed into cabinets and sit on top of the countertop. They look more custom and are simpler to set up. Many models include the option of a trim kit that closes the gap between the microwave and the cabinet to create a seamless look. They can be hung on the walls to save space in your kitchen.

aeg-built-in-microwave-mbe2658sem-26l-capacity-900w-auto-weight-defrost-programmes-digital-display-5-power-levels-touch-activated-door-easy-clean-clock-timer-black-stainless-steel-4948-small.jpgOven microwave combos are available in different sizes depending on the amount of cooking you do at home. A single-door oven usually has a space of 1.4 cubic feet. Double-door units can have up to 5.3 cu.ft. This may not be enough space for a large dinner party, but it's enough for most families to handle their daily meal preparation.

Some models have a sensor steam cycle which automatically adjusts the power, length of cycle and temperature to ensure your food is cooked evenly. Some models can use hot air convection or fanned to cook roast and grill your food for a crispy texture. They can be used instead of a traditional oven which will save you time and effort while providing superior results.

Convenience

Microwave combination units combine the flexibility of a wall oven and a microwave, creating an appliance that can be used for a wide variety of tasks. The microwave component of the appliance is ideal for heating up leftovers, microwaveable meals pre-packaged and other fast food items while the oven provides a wide range of roasting, baking and broiling capabilities to prepare delicious meals from scratch.

Microwave ovens generate high-frequency radiation that warms the water molecules present in food. This is a much faster process than a standard-sized oven, and works well to reheat and defrost frozen food items. However, a standard oven is usually a better option for larger meals such as a family-sized roast or baked chicken and potatoes dinner. This is why the combination of a microwave and oven makes sense in many homes, particularly if have limited space for kitchen appliances.

These units are tucked away inside your kitchen cabinets to make space for counter space and give a more custom look to your cooking area. Certain models come with flush installation styles that will give your kitchen an unified look. This is a great option for homeowners who wish to update their kitchen without having to undergo a full remodel. You can simply cut an opening in your cabinets and install the unit at the appropriate height.

If you're a busy cook who isn't able to take the time to clean, you should consider a microwave oven combination that has an automatic self-cleaning mode. This feature uses steam to clean difficult messes, removing the need to manually scrub. A majority of these units have sensors that monitor steam levels. monitors moisture levels to provide the optimal cooking environment for various foods.

Cooking Options

A microwave oven combination offers the convenience of a countertop microwave and the versatility of a traditional wall oven. These microwave oven combos come with modern, sleek designs and feature powerful features that will save you time and make your cooking simpler.

The microwave portion of a wall oven that is a combination microwave makes use of microwave radiation to heat food by agitating water molecules in it. The traditional oven function like a single wall oven, and can bake food items, roast or broil them. Some models allow you to bake a variety of items at once using both functions.

Combination microwaves are great to heat leftovers and pre-packaged meals and to quickly heat food items. They are also popular with those who cook and bake from scratch, as they can reduce time by having the microwave and oven do double duty. If you rarely bake or cook in the kitchen, a countertop microwave as well as a wall-mounted oven could be a more cost-effective option for your kitchen.

Many microwave combos feature an array of sophisticated features that aren't offered on separate microwaves. For example, some models come with speed-convection technology, which circulates hot air throughout the oven to ensure evenly baked and browned dishes. Some models have smart connectivity that lets you monitor and control the appliance remotely using your smartphone.

Microwave ovens are available in several different installation styles such as built in combi microwave oven and grill-in, over the-range and drawer designs. Over-the-range models are installed above the stove to make space for counter space, while built-in microwaves sit within a cabinet or on a wall for an integrated microwave oven appearance. Trim kits can be used to fill any gaps around the appliance.

Consider the size of your house when you are considering upgrading your countertop model to a built-in microwave. You'll want to ensure that you have enough space for ventilation. A majority of microwaves built in microwave with grill-in require between 15 and 22 inches of cabinet depth for proper airflow.
